This stunning home in the small gated community of Lost Oaks has so much to offer! The formal living & dining have super high ceilings and an abundance of natural light. Updated kitchen with island has beautiful quartz countertops and backsplash. The breakfast area with many windows has a view of the nicely landscaped backyard. The spacious family room with a cozy fireplace provides a great place for entertaining and family gatherings. Wood and ceramic flooring thoughout the downstairs for easy maintenance. Loft could be a third living area or easily converted into a fouth bedroom. Conveniently located near the Medical Center, UT Health Science Center, USAA and other major employers. Easy access to major highways, shopping and dining. Excellent Northside Schools. See it today!
